Transaction 94066ab9ec37f763e784c337ff41b830acdce39db6fa3f8514b255e1dc825f34
1 Input
1 Output
-
94066ab9ec37f763e784c337ff41b830acdce39db6fa3f8514b255e1dc825f34:0
- value
- 3428659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17c273d301441d7aedb48d0c1c99aa41d9280745 OP_EQUAL
- address
- 33reQkLyuTL1AoQFWqYtCuHSu97TirG5F5